Users of the xenbus functions should never close a non existent transaction (for example by trying to closing the same transaction twice) but better catch it in xs_request_exit() than to corrupt the reference counter.
Signed-off-by: Simon Gaiser <simon@invisiblethingslab.com> --- drivers/xen/xenbus/xenbus_xs.c | 4 +++- 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/xen/xenbus/xenbus_xs.c b/drivers/xen/xenbus/xenbus_xs.c index 3f3b29398ab8..49a3874ae6bb 100644 --- a/drivers/xen/xenbus/xenbus_xs.c +++ b/drivers/xen/xenbus/xenbus_xs.c @@ -140,7 +140,9 @@ void xs_request_exit(struct xb_req_data *req) spin_lock(&xs_state_lock); xs_state_users--; if ((req->type == XS_TRANSACTION_START && req->msg.type == XS_ERROR) || - req->type == XS_TRANSACTION_END) + (req->type == XS_TRANSACTION_END && + !WARN_ON_ONCE(req->msg.type == XS_ERROR && + !strcmp(req->body, "ENOENT")))) xs_state_users--; spin_unlock(&xs_state_lock); -- 2.16.2
